## v2.8.1 — Key rotation

Rotated the signing key used by the Pennyworth billing worker's blue-green deploy pipeline. Green-slot promotions now verify against the new key; blue-slot artifacts signed with the old key remain valid until end of month. No action needed beyond updating your local verifier config. The replacement deploy key follows.

deploy key for kagup-bawig: bky9_ZMq28eTw9

# Glimmerbus Environments: Hot-Reloading Config

Quick heads-up for reviewers: Glimmerbus watches its config file and hot-reloads most keys without a restart — connection pools and TLS settings are the exception, those need a bounce. Staging reloads aggressively (every few seconds), prod is more conservative. When reviewing a change, check which bucket each key falls into. The current reload-relevant settings are as follows.

service settings:
ralael:
  pin: 7453
  tenant: zorath
  seal: seal_087806e4
  metrics_host: metrics.ralael.paliqworks.example
  standby_team: fraath
  escalation: praok-istiel
  nonce: 10e083

## Tuning

If CronSleuth reports drift on the Merribank fleet again, don't panic — it's usually clock skew plus our overly eager retry window. Widen the tolerance before you start blaming the scheduler, and check the sampling interval first. The defaults below were picked after the March drift hunt and have been stable since. Adjust with care.

constants for yaduf-fahag:
BUDGETS = {
    "kelix": 528,
    "briwyn": 734,
}

## Changelog — VramScope 2.4 (Quillhart Eng Sync)

We renamed `GPU_PROFILE_DEPTH` to `VRAMSCOPE_SAMPLE_DEPTH` to match the rest of the tooling namespace. The old name still works but logs a deprecation warning, and it will be removed in 2.6, so please migrate your profiling configs this sprint. Allocation-site tracking is unchanged; only the setting name moved. Note that the profiler's upload endpoint now requires authentication, so your env file must also set the ingest token on the line below.

secret setting of fawig-tawip: RELAY_SECRET3=e04